结构体C语言数据结构

结构体是一种强大的数据结构,能让你在 C 语言中多种不同类型的数据。它允许将不同类型的数据项组合在一起,形成一个全新的结构。比如,你可以用结构体存储一只猫的信息:它的名字、作者、出版年代、价格等。你可以通过结构体成员访问数据,并且结构体支持嵌套,这样更方便复杂数据。

在定义结构体时,可以通过关键字struct,比如struct cat,来声明结构体模板。,基于这个模板,你可以创建结构体变量并访问它的成员。结构体的定义其实简单,但它的灵活性和功能性却让代码更整洁。

另外,结构体不仅支持基本的赋值操作,它还支持指针操作,可以更加高效地数据。当你需要传递结构体时,默认是按值传递,你也可以传递指针,修改原值。

,结构体是 C 语言中重要的工具,熟练掌握它,可以让你编写出更加高效、清晰的代码。如果你还没开始使用结构体,赶紧试试吧,尤其是在复杂数据时,结构体的优势。

ppt 文件大小:250.5KB